The True Cost of DIY Siding Installation

Siding your home yourself will save you anywhere between $1 to $4 per square foot. For a typical 2,500 square foot home, this translates to potential savings of $2,500 to $10,000 in labor costs. However, these upfront savings can quickly evaporate when hidden costs emerge.

DIYers often need to purchase or rent specialized tools, adding to the expense. If you choose to do it yourself, you may need to invest in specialized tools like a utility knife, tin snips, and a fine tooth saw, which can add to the overall cost. Beyond tools, DIY installations frequently result in material waste due to inexperience with proper measuring and cutting techniques.

Hidden Risks That Can Cost Delaware Homeowners Dearly

Delaware’s climate presents unique challenges for siding installation. The house’s frequency of exposure to inclement and severe weather such as blizzards, ice storms, tornadoes, and hurricanes requires precise installation techniques that many DIYers lack.

While it is possible to do this, there are substantial risks in taking on a siding project without professional help. Certain siding, like vinyl, contracts in different temperatures, which you’ll have to factor in when cutting. Other materials, like stone, can actually collapse if not done correctly.

The most costly mistake involves improper sealing and installation. The risks of DIY siding construction include improper sealing, uneven installation, and the potential for gaps that allow moisture and pests to penetrate the exterior walls. These issues can result in significant structural damage over time, including mold growth, rot, and even foundation problems.

Professional Installation: Worth the Investment

Labor costs to install siding are around $1 to $4 per square foot, depending on the difficulty of the installation and your location, or an average hourly rate of $40 to $75 per hour. While this represents a significant upfront investment, professional installation provides crucial advantages.

Contractors can also get better prices on siding materials, plus they are well-versed in the risks involved on the job and have tons of experience working with the material at hand. Improper installations can have a significantly shorter lifespan and may even void manufacturer warranties, so it’s often best to leave this project to the pros.

Most professional installations come with workmanship warranties, providing peace of mind that any post-installation issues will be addressed. Professionals ensure that your siding installation complies with local building codes and passes any required inspections, saving you potential fines or rework.
